Testers and the Strategy of Trust

Ask a tester this: “You are given a login form. How do you start testing?” For the most part, you’ll find the answer falls along two distinct lines of investigation. You’ll either be told “First, I would try to log in successfully” or you will be told “First, I will try typing in an invalid password, then an invalid username, and then I’ll try entering nothing.”

This is not a question of whether or not the first tester would have also done those tests. They likely would have. It’s rather a question of what they started with: the success scenario or failure scenarios. So let’s talk about that.
